1. Crazy Hat Day

One of the most beloved theme days at band camp is Crazy Hat Day. Participants are encouraged to wear the wackiest and most outrageous hats they can find or create. This not only adds a touch of whimsy to the camp but also sparks conversations and laughter among the band members. Whether it's a giant sombrero, a hat covered in feathers, or a hat shaped like a musical instrument, Crazy Hat Day never fails to bring a smile to everyone's face.

2. Decades Day

Decades Day is a nostalgic theme day that allows band camp participants to travel back in time and dress up as iconic figures from different eras. From poodle skirts and leather jackets of the 1950s to the neon colors and leg warmers of the 1980s, Decades Day provides a chance for musicians to celebrate the fashion and music of their favorite time periods. It also encourages interaction and discussion about the cultural significance of each era.

3. Superhero Day

Superhero Day is a theme day that brings out the inner superheroes in band camp participants. Musicians are encouraged to dress up as their favorite superheroes, whether it's Batman, Wonder Woman, or even a band-themed superhero they create themselves. This theme day not only showcases individual fandoms but also promotes the idea of using music as a superpower to bring joy and inspiration to others.

4. Color Wars

Color Wars is a theme day that adds an element of friendly competition to band camp. Participants are divided into teams, each assigned a specific color, and engage in various challenges and games throughout the day. From relay races to trivia competitions, Color Wars fosters team spirit and encourages collaboration among band members. It also creates a vibrant and energetic atmosphere that fuels the enthusiasm for music-making.

5. Twin Day

Twin Day is a theme day that celebrates the unique bond between band members. Participants are encouraged to find a bandmate and dress up as twins for the day. This can involve wearing matching outfits, hairstyles, or even attempting to mimic each other's mannerisms. Twin Day not only showcases the camaraderie between musicians but also encourages them to observe and appreciate the individual quirks and characteristics of their bandmates.
